
Since joining the Seattle Mariners, Josh Naylor has quickly become a fan favorite thanks to his impressive combination of power and speed. The 5-foot-10, 235-pound first baseman has already shown his worth by hitting four home runs and stealing 10 bases shortly after his trade from the Arizona Diamondbacks just before the deadline. Mariners supporters are energized by his performance and eager to see him continue as a key contributor.
Successful Transition Following Trade from Arizona
Naylor’s move from Arizona came at a time when the Diamondbacks were struggling with a sub-.500 record and opted to trade away some valuable players. His strong season with Arizona set the stage for Seattle to capitalize on acquiring a player with significant upside. This transition has proven mutually beneficial, with the Mariners gaining a rising star who has already boosted their lineup and energized their fanbase.
Growing Calls Among Fans for a Long-Term Commitment
With Naylor entering the final year of his current contract, calls from Mariners fans for a contract extension have been growing louder on social media. Supporters are eager to see the team secure their promising first baseman’s future in Seattle and build around his talents. The level of excitement surrounding Naylor’s potential has increased hopes that he could become a foundational player for the franchise in the coming years.
